Содержание
Всё зависит от объема работы и количества требуемых правок. Тестирование кроссбраузерности дает возможность проверить корректность работы веб-сайта в разных браузерах, операционных системах, устройствах и разрешениях. Это один из основных этапов QA, без проведения которого программный продукт не может быть предоставлен конечному потребителю. Популярный бесплатный онлайн-сервис для проверки кроссбраузерности сайта – browsershots.org. Пользоваться им легко – введите URL онлайн-ресурса, выберите браузеры, в которых хотите его протестировать, и нажмите кнопку Submit.
Даже если вы не знали, что практически все браузеры придают вашему сайту различный внешний вид, увы, но так и есть, и только путем тестирования это можно выявить и исправить. Разумеется, что под абсолютно все браузеры адаптировать сайт не получится, но можно начать с тех, которыми пользуются большинство ваших пользователей (узнать это можно, например, из статистики Google Analytics). Аналитические инструменты, например Google Analytics, дают возможность собирать информацию о том, какие браузеры и операционные системы клиенты чаще всего используют при посещении сайта. Основываясь на их предпочтениях можно принимать решение о тестировании проекта в наиболее популярных браузерах. Отсутствие информации о значении свойств в .css сайта. Если в файлах стилей онлайн-ресурса не указано, какой размер шрифта должен быть у текста или какой цвет используется для того или иного элемента, браузер установит стандартные значения.
Какие бывают методы тестирования сайта: QA и QC
С целью обеспечения наилучшего результата, в большинстве проектов используются оба этих подхода. Рассмотрим преимущества и особенности каждого из них. Преимущество их в том, что на них, как правило, можно проверить полноценно работу сайта, а не только получить скриншот с внешним видом сайта.
В) Validate by Direct Input – непосредственная вставка файла или кода в поле. Если возникает необходимость проверить валидность html для кода, можно просто вручную вставить его в форму и осуществить проверку без сохранения в отдельный файл. Тестируется работа кнопок, совпадение сайта с макетом, загрузка правильных шрифтов, интерактивность курсора, адаптация размеров страницы к параметрам и экранам разных устройств.
Поэтому еще один способ – просто использовать те элементы при верстке html-кода, которые во всех требуемых браузерах отображаются одинаково. Если у вас возникли сложности с настройкой отображения вашего ресурса в разных браузерах — вы https://deveducation.com/ можете обратиться за консультацией к специалистам Rubika. Мы сможем правильно провести тестирование отображения сайта во всех популярных браузерах. Кроссбраузерность сайта – это его свойство корректно отображаться в любых браузерах.
Методы SEO продвижения
С чего начать тестирование веб-сайтов и как его проводить, расскажем дальше. Подготовительный этап заключается в передаче тестировщику функционала, макета, документации. Затем текстировщик составляет план действия, используя обычно стандартный для таких целей алгоритм.
- Для этого специалисты разрабатывают стратегию, которая включает определенные этапы тестирования веб-проектов с подробным планом действий, чтобы ничего не упустить.
- Тестирование веб-сайта – это процесс, от которого зависит качество работоспособности ресурса, впечатление посетителей о компании и, как результат, ее выгоды.
- В создании и разработке сайтов есть очень серьёзный момент, которому уделяется очень много внимания.
- С такой проблемой часто сталкиваются веб-мастера, которые создают или администрируют сайты на WordPress и используют на них больше не обновляющиеся плагины или темы.
- Для этого работают опытные QA-специалисты, которые способны повысить эффективность работы ресурса или его отдельных систем.
Проверяется уязвимость сайта перед атаками на базы данных, инъекции произвольного кода, вредоносные запросы. Тестирование сайта осуществляется путем имитирования атаки несущего вред источника. Тестирование скорости сайта даст возможность понять, как быстро можно решать поставленные задачи, увеличить показатель скорости загрузки. А чем выше показатель, тем выше частота выдачи веб-сайта в браузере. Анализ скорости поможет исправить параметры, чтобы ресурс попадал в топ-выдачу при ранжировании поисковых систем. При подключенных вышеуказанных плагинах вам нужно будет писать отдельные стили CSS, добавлять нужные медиа-запросы, а в некоторых случаях и браузерные префиксы css-стилей.
Почему кроссбраузерность важна?
Проверка сайта в разных браузерах и дальнейшее улучшение кроссбраузерности, обращайтесь к специалистам компании Luxsite. У каждого из перечисленных сервисов тестирования кроссбраузерности имеется частично уникальный функционал, которого нет у других. Поэтому комбинируя использование сразу нескольких сервисов, можно перекрыть их недостатки и получить более достоверные и надежные данные, которые позволят перестать сомневаться в работоспособности Вашего веб-сайта. Онлайн сервис для тестирования кроссбраузерности, поддерживающий очень много как десктропных, так и мобильных версий браузеров. Бесплатная версия уступает платной (от 10$/мес.) только в плане меньшего объема облачного хранилища данных и ограничения доступа к некоторым вариантам проверок, но в большинстве случаев ее возможностей должно быть достаточно. Такой тест проводится автоматически, то есть, при помощи специально разработанных программ.
КалендарьНапример, для выбора дат (билеты, бронирование и т. п.). Дата и времяНапример, расписание прибытия транспорта. Сообщения об ошибкахЧтобы сообщить пользователю о том, что приложение работает некорректно, либо он делает некорректные действия. Всплывающие окна и подсказкиНаправить пользователя по нужному сценарию.У вас уже почти готов список тестовых тестирование верстки сайта сценариев. Зная целевое назначение любого элемента, мы можем легко описать все позитивные и негативные сценарии, необходимые для тестирования этого элемента. За 12 лет в тестировании было изучено много различных техник, методик, опробовано множество инструментов, но меня не покидало чувство, что я могла что-то упустить, что можно было проверить глубже.
Почему вам стоит проверить сайт в разных браузерах и не игнорировать проблему
Они состоят из шагов, что демонстрируют пользователям удобство и логичность будущего проекта, как легко будет им пользоваться и находить важную информацию. Главная задача тестировщика заключается в проверке восприятия сайта к человеческому взору и корректно ли работает функционал сайта, который был согласован к разработке по брифу. Тестирование на мобильных устройствах – здесь многие ошибки остаются незамеченными. Специалисты применяют различные виды тестирования сайтов для их проверки на адаптивность.
Чек-лист кроссбраузерного тестирования сайта
Также адаптивность отвечает за способность веб-ресурса переключаться между мобильной и десктопной версией, которые визуально отличаются, в большинстве случаев. И другие технические параметры дизайна во всех доступных браузерах. Для выявления этой проблемы проверьте сайт на валидность. Популярный сервис, созданный для этих целей Консорциумом всемирной паутины – validator.w3.org. Часто именно после исправления синтаксиса HTML исчезают и проблемы с кроссбраузерной версткой. Что это даст сайту, уже писали – увеличение потока посетителей и полученной прибыли.
Ведь ресурс, который имеет ошибки, вызывает негатив у посетителей и, как следствие, их потерю. В итоге владелец ресурса вынужден платить за доработку (а иногда за повторную разработку ресурса), а сотрудничество с бывшими разработчиками некачественного сайта оставляет только неприятный осадок. Чаще всего выполняется QA-инженером вручную, для поиска неочевидных ошибок в работе интерфейса, которые могут возникать в непредсказуемых обстоятельствах. С помощью таких тестов разработчики могут узнать, как продуктом будет пользоваться конечный потребитель, и как сайт реагирует на те или иные действия. Во время ручного тестирования, QA-инженер лично взаимодействует с веб-приложением во всех нужных браузерах и на всех устройствах, последовательно выполняя тестовые сценарии.
Объемное тестирование – тип тестирования программного обеспечения, проводится для анализа производительности системы за счет увеличения объема данных в базе данных. Методика нефункционального тестирования, для измерения таких параметров системы как отзывчивость и стабильность, при различных нагрузках. Позволяет исследовать скорость быстродействия сайта и возможности масштабируемости приложения, например, при добавлении новых пользователей.
Проверка html кода на ошибки с помощью плагинов для браузеров
Используя такие сервисы Вы избавите себя от установки всех проверяемых браузеров или версий браузеров, виртуальных машин. Будет достаточно лишь установить утилиту или посетить он-лайн сервис проверки кроссбраузерности и в результате можно получить скриншоты отображения сайта в разных браузерах, а после чего сравнивать и анализировать их. Проводить тестирование сайта на кроссбраузерность лучше всего на локальном компьютере, на котором установлены разные браузеры, разные версии браузеров и существует возможность изменять разрешения монитора. Сделать это можно путем создания нескольких виртуальных машин с различными ОС, на которых и будут установлены различные браузеры (Linux, Windows, Mac OS и BSD браузеры). Тестирование кроссбраузерной совместимости – это, кратко говоря, проверка того, как выглядят все ваши веб-страницы при просмотре в различных браузерах (например, Chrome, Firefox или Internet Explorer).
Это довольно простое онлайн-приложение для теста кроссбраузерности сайта. В отличии от предыдущего ресурса, этот не дает доступ к просмотру сайта, а делает снимки экрана (скриншоты) для каждого из выбранных браузеров. Кроссбраузерное тестирование помогает обеспечить максимальное удобство для всех ваших пользователей.